如何通过AI语音SDK实现语音数据的自动分类
在数字化时代,语音数据已经成为企业、政府和研究机构收集信息、提供服务的重要手段。随着人工智能技术的飞速发展,AI语音SDK(软件开发工具包)应运而生,为语音数据的自动分类提供了强大的技术支持。本文将通过讲述一位企业数据分析师的故事,展示如何利用AI语音SDK实现语音数据的自动分类。
李明,一位年轻的数据分析师,在一家知名互联网公司工作。公司业务涵盖了在线教育、电子商务、智能客服等多个领域,每天产生的语音数据量巨大。如何对这些语音数据进行高效分类,成为了李明面临的一大挑战。
起初,李明尝试通过人工方式进行语音数据的分类。然而,随着数据量的不断增长,人工分类的效率低下,且容易出错。为了解决这个问题,李明开始关注AI语音SDK技术。
在一次偶然的机会,李明了解到某知名AI公司推出的语音SDK,该SDK具备强大的语音识别、语音合成和语音分类功能。他决定尝试使用这个SDK来解决公司语音数据分类的问题。
第一步:数据准备
在开始使用AI语音SDK之前,李明首先需要收集和整理公司现有的语音数据。他整理了包括客服录音、用户反馈、教学课程等内容,共计数万条语音数据。为了提高分类效果,他还对数据进行了一些预处理,如去除噪声、调整音量等。
第二步:模型训练
接下来,李明需要使用AI语音SDK中的语音分类功能进行模型训练。他首先将收集到的语音数据按照类别进行划分,如客服问题、用户反馈、教学课程等。然后,利用SDK提供的API接口,将数据导入模型进行训练。
在训练过程中,李明遇到了一些难题。例如,部分语音数据存在方言、口音等问题,导致模型在识别过程中出现误差。为了解决这个问题,他尝试了多种方法,如使用多方言语音数据、引入降噪技术等。经过多次尝试,模型终于达到了预期的分类效果。
第三步:模型部署
模型训练完成后,李明将训练好的模型部署到公司的服务器上。这样,当新的语音数据产生时,系统可以自动对其进行分类,大大提高了语音数据处理的效率。
第四步:效果评估
为了验证模型的分类效果,李明选取了一部分未参与训练的语音数据进行测试。结果显示,模型在语音分类任务上的准确率达到了90%以上,远高于人工分类的效率。
第五步:持续优化
在实际应用过程中,李明发现模型在处理某些特定场景的语音数据时,分类效果仍有待提高。为了解决这个问题,他开始对模型进行持续优化。他尝试了以下几种方法:
- 收集更多特定场景的语音数据,丰富模型训练数据;
- 调整模型参数,优化分类效果;
- 引入其他AI技术,如自然语言处理(NLP)等,提高语音数据的理解能力。
通过不断优化,模型的分类效果得到了显著提升,为公司语音数据分类工作提供了有力保障。
总结
通过使用AI语音SDK,李明成功实现了公司语音数据的自动分类。这不仅提高了语音数据处理的效率,还降低了人工成本。同时,这也为其他企业提供了借鉴,展示了AI技术在语音数据分类领域的巨大潜力。
在未来的工作中,李明将继续探索AI语音SDK的应用,将其与其他AI技术相结合,为公司的业务发展提供更多支持。相信在不久的将来,AI语音SDK将为企业、政府和研究机构带来更多便利,助力我国语音数据产业的发展。
猜你喜欢:聊天机器人API